Teleradiology Market: Key Driving Factors and Promising Avenues

  • Growing acceptance of mobile health technologies among clinicians and patients in the developed world has been a key driver for prospects of the teleradiology market.
  • Strides in digitalization in healthcare systems have been propelling the application of smart connected devices and internet of things (IoT) in interpreting radiological imaging.
  • Several countries in Asia Pacific have become hubs for cost-effective access to advanced radiology services, thereby reinforcing revenue generation in teleradiology market.
  • Timely access to radiology reports is a key part of management of chronic diseases such as cancer and cardiovascular diseases (CVD). Thus, the need for reducing the prevalence of these diseases is spurring the demand in the teleradiology market.
  • In economies, the prevalence of CVD is high, teleradiology services is witnessing high adoptin rate.
  • Growing clinical acceptance of interventional radiology is also boosting the outlook of teleradiology market.

Teleradiology Market: Geographical Landscape


Regionally, North America is the leading regional market. Large presence of robust healthcare systems and lab infrastructure has accorded the region to be highly lucrative over the past few years. Strides being witnessed in internet infrastructure and focus of top players on expanding their radiology services in the region will help the regional market remain a key revenue generator during the assessment period.

Asia Pacific is expected to be the next hotspot of opportunities for teleradiology market stakeholders. Rise in demand for advanced radiology imaging procedures among worldwide patient population has nudged players to eye revenue streams in Asia Pacific countries, as the healthcare sector has made some big strides. A great deal of those strides are supported by investments made in IoT by private as well as public healthcare agencies in countries such as India, Japan, and China.

Key Impediments to Teleradiology Market Stakeholders

  • The widespread adoption of teleradiology services is constrained majorly by two factors: lack of proper data security in imaging and high cost of implementation. Data confidentiality is a complex and thorny issue for stakeholders promoting the adoption of teleradiology, since the imaging need to be shared among multiple touchpoint across the globe. Another key impediment is difficulty in recuperating the investments being made for implementation of teleradiology systems by healthcare providers.
